The Hollow Fiber Filtration Market is valued at USD 742.1 million in 2025 and is projected to grow at a CAGR of 18.6% to reach USD 3450.5 million by 2034.The Hollow Fiber Filtration market has witnessed significant momentum in recent years, emerging as a vital component in biopharmaceutical production, water treatment, food processing, and other industrial applications. Hollow fiber filters are widely recognized for their high surface area, efficient separation capabilities, and scalability, making them suitable for both microfiltration and ultrafiltration processes. These filtration systems are increasingly adopted across bioprocessing operations, especially in the development and manufacturing of monoclonal antibodies, vaccines, and cell therapies. As the biotechnology and pharmaceutical sectors expand, the demand for robust, flexible, and high-throughput filtration solutions continues to grow. This market's growth is further fueled by rising global healthcare needs, increased research and development investments, and a push for efficient downstream processing technologies. With manufacturers focusing on automation and single-use systems, the market is positioned for sustained innovation and expansion. Rising preference for single-use hollow fiber systems is transforming downstream bioprocessing by minimizing cross-contamination risks and reducing cleaning validation requirements. Growing utilization of hollow fiber filters in continuous biomanufacturing supports seamless process integration and improved productivity in biologics production. Emerging applications in gene therapy and cell-based treatments are driving demand for high-precision hollow fiber filtration technologies. Adoption of smart filtration systems with integrated sensors and real-time monitoring tools is enhancing process control and traceability. Expanding biopharma operations in Asia-Pacific and Latin America are generating increased demand for cost-effective, scalable filtration solutions. Increased global demand for biopharmaceuticals, including monoclonal antibodies and vaccines, is fueling the adoption of efficient filtration technologies. Advancements in membrane technology are enabling the development of filters with higher throughput and improved selectivity. Regulatory emphasis on consistent product quality is promoting the use of validated and robust hollow fiber filtration systems. Rising outsourcing of biologics manufacturing to CMOs is driving demand for flexible and modular filtration platforms. High initial investment and operational complexity associated with hollow fiber filtration systems can limit adoption among small and mid-sized biomanufacturers.
